Decker is a fundamentally sound player who does a great job fighting through blocks and making a stop. He does a good job of sinking his hips, getting low and making a nice tackle. The junior is strong as an ox, so Lassiter uses him as a pass rusher coming off the edge. He is extremely aggressive getting off his blocks, and we see him going right by a few 2019 players we also like. Decker is very aggressive football player, and that tenacity sets the tempo for his squad. At the next level he’ll have to play outside linebacker but he shows the speed to make the switch. This offseason we would like to see him work on his agility and power clean numbers. One thing you can tell by watching Decker’s film is he is tough as nails going up against 7-A lineman that are nearly 100 lbs bigger than him.
